todd987 Posted December 4, 2003 Posted December 4, 2003 How do I resolve this? Warning: The sessions directory does not exist: /tmp. Sessions will not work until this directory is created. Thx!
todd987 Posted December 4, 2003 Author Posted December 4, 2003 Hey guys I found this, instead of making the directory's, just point it to mysql. . . . . It has to be create by hosting provider in the root folder But in both catalog and admin/includes/configure.php store sessions in mysql will solve problem CODE define('STORE_SESSIONS', 'mysql'); // leave empty '' for default handler or set to 'mysql' Thanks The_bear for posting this.
